Connor Wood: Dancing's Sultry New Secret Revealed

Connor Wood is revealing a different side of himself on the current season of Dancing With the Stars. The 31-year-old influencer, known online as Fibula, discussed his upcoming performances, hinting at a "very unique and very fun" routine that requires him not to smile.

Wood and his professional partner, Rylee Arnold, commenced their ballroom journey with a lively cha-cha to Tim McGraw's "I Like It, I Love It." This performance garnered a score of 16 out of 30 from the judges. Wood expressed gratitude for the feedback, noting its positivity and applicability to future routines.

Looking ahead, Arnold plans to focus on refining Wood's technique for a new dance style he has not previously attempted. Despite the intensity of rehearsals, both partners emphasize their strong working relationship and ability to maintain focus while having fun. Wood revealed that his motivation has shifted from earning audience votes to making Arnold proud and securing her first mirrorball trophy.
